Transaction 5680be89a3676863fd945de1ad23b99d7638bdb0ec29db7e2835cfa1e00fd70a
1 Input
1 Output
-
5680be89a3676863fd945de1ad23b99d7638bdb0ec29db7e2835cfa1e00fd70a:0
- value
- 17885989
- script pubkey
- OP_0 OP_PUSHBYTES_20 11198b715bf564fff1d669d0ab8520495e63fb0d
- address
- ltc1qzyvcku2m74j0luwkd8g2hpfqf90x87cdauxg6x